IED defeat group to have input on DOD spending
The Defense Department's newly infused joint improvised explosive devices (IED) defeat group, headed by a retired four-star Army general, will be responsible for making recommendations on $3.3 billion worth of spending this year, but final decisions will be made by Defense Secretary Donald Rumsfeld...
